Contents James Carroll -- Don DeLillo -- E.L. Doctorow -- Charles Johnson -- Diane Johnson -- Philip Levine -- David Levering Lewis -- Barry Lopez -- David McCullough -- Alice McDermott -- Cynthia Ozick -- Grace Paley -- Linda Pastan -- Katherine Paterson -- Robert Stone.
Summary Presents interviews with fifteen American authors about books that have significantly influenced their own works, including such writers as Robert Stone and Cynthia Ozick on such texts as Joseph Conrad's "Victory" and Henry James's "Washington Square."
